Make sure you are getting the best deal from Reading buses

Friday, 27 September 2013

bus

Reading Buses will be in the Palmer Foyer this week to answer any bus related queries you may have and will be selling termly and yearly passes, as well as the new unisaver10 smartcards which give great savings on single bus journeys.

They will be available between 10am and 2pm on Monday 30, Tuesday 1, Wednesday 2 and Thursday 3 October.

Unisaver10 - new for 2013

Following the overwhelming popularity of the Easyaver10 promotion last year Reading Buses have decided to launch a version specifically for University staff and students. The Unisaver10 smartcard costs just £14 for 10 single trips, which stay on the card until they are used (no time limit) meaning you never have to worry about having the exact change again. This is a saving of £4 over the ten trips, increasing to £5 saving when on-bus fares increase in October! The Unisaver10 smartcard can be topped up online when you're running low on journeys.

Simplyuni termly and yearly passes

For more regular bus users Reading Buses will also be selling their excellent value simplyuni passes.

  • 10 week term - £99
  • Academic year (3 terms) -£297
  • Full calendar year - £449

Bus fare increases

Please note that from 7 October bus fares bought directly from the driver on the bus will be changing as follows:

  • Single £1.80 fare goes to £1.90
  • Return £3.40 fare goes to £3.60
  • Day ticket £4 goes to £4.20

This means that the unisaver10 and our simplyuni passes will provide even better value than before.
